**Ticket: Gateway connection drops — Harvestline telemetry**

Field units in the Dunmarsh region lose uplink every ~40 minutes. Gateway logs show pool exhaustion, not network faults. Bump pool size in `gw.conf` and restart the collector. Reproduce locally first. The collector reads from the ingest database shown below.

database URL for hawip-kagap: redis://rusok_svc:bMCaqek7MRWIOJ@db-8501.zarqeltech.corp:5432/sileth

MEMO — To All Branch Managers, Corvane Mutual Services

Our property and liability cover with Ashgrove Underwriting expires at the end of next quarter. Renewal terms have been received and reviewed in detail: premiums rise 8%, with an improved flood clause but a higher excess on equipment claims. Please audit branch asset registers carefully before month-end so the schedule is accurate. Treat the following planning note as strictly confidential.

internal memo for tagef-hadup: Gross margin on Ulaath came in at 15 percent against a plan of 5 percent. Only 7 of the 120 pilot accounts renewed Ulaath, so a churn review is set for October 15.

Handover Note — Inventory Write-Down

For branch managers, from outgoing director Vales to incoming director Orrin: the Q2 write-down on Pinefold stock is finalised at book level. Branches should clear flagged units through the discount channel by month-end and report residuals weekly. No press enquiries; route questions upward. Context on next steps sits in the confidential note below.

board note of tagug-hahag: Praionax Logistics is in early talks to buy Julaxek Group for about $36.3 million. The Julmir launch date is March 1, and nothing goes to the press before then.

Ticket: Plugin sandbox env missing fan-out credential

Plugin authors report webhooks dropping under load in the Hollowpine sandbox. Cause: backpressure throttling kicks in, but the fan-out dispatcher can't authenticate to the Rillqueue buffer, so retries are discarded instead of queued. Workaround until the base image is fixed: set FANOUT_MAX_INFLIGHT=200 and FANOUT_BACKOFF_MS=500 in your sandbox env, then add the dispatcher credential on the next line.

sealed setting: ARCHIVE_KEY3=bd6